Mobile phones have become an indispensable part of our lives. They have revolutionized the way we communicate, access information, and carry out daily activities. However, they also bring along a host of problems, ranging from addiction, distraction, and health hazards to privacy and security concerns. In this essay, I will discuss the advantages and disadvantages of mobile phones and argue that, despite the problems, their benefits far outweigh the drawbacks.

On the one hand, mobile phones have several advantages. First, they enable us to stay connected with family, friends, and colleagues anytime and anywhere. With just a few taps, we can make a call, send a message, or video chat with anyone in the world. This has facilitated long-distance relationships, work collaborations, and emergency communication. Second, mobile phones provide us with quick access to information, entertainment, and services. We can browse the internet, watch videos, listen to music, and shop online on the go. This has made our lives more convenient, efficient, and enjoyable. Third, mobile phones have become essential tools for education, health, and social welfare. We can take online courses, access medical advice, and participate in charity and activism through mobile apps.

On the other hand, mobile phones have several disadvantages. One of the most pressing problems is addiction, which can lead to sleep disturbances, anxiety, and social isolation. Many people find it hard to put their phones down and spend quality time with their loved ones or engage in meaningful activities. Another problem is distraction, which can affect our productivity, safety, and relationships. Many people use their phones while driving, working, or interacting with others, which can lead to accidents, errors, and misunderstandings. Moreover, mobile phones can pose health hazards, such as radiation, eye strain, and posture problems, especially if used excessively or improperly. Lastly, mobile phones can compromise our privacy and security, as they store sensitive information, such as passwords, photos, and financial data, which can be hacked or stolen.

In conclusion, while mobile phones have some problems associated with them, their advantages far outweigh the disadvantages. Mobile phones have transformed the way we communicate, access information, and carry out daily activities, making our lives more convenient, efficient, and enjoyable. Therefore, we should use mobile phones wisely and responsibly, by balancing their benefits with their risks, and by adopting healthy and ethical practices. This will enable us to enjoy the benefits of mobile phones without compromising our well-being and safety.
